1. What Are Low-Code & No-Code Platforms?
Low-code platforms offer visual development tools where developers use drag-and-drop components and minimal hand-coding to build applications. No-code platforms go further—enabling users without any code experience to construct apps entirely through graphical interfaces.

4. Key Platforms to Watch (Globally + In Pakistan)
- Microsoft Power Apps, Appian, Mendix (low-code)
- Bubble, Glide, Adalo (no-code)

5. Benefits & Challenges
Benefits:
- 70-80% faster development time
- Lower cost of ownership
- Less dependence on full-scale development teams
- Empowerment of non-tech stakeholders
Challenges:
- Platform lock-in risk
- Limited customization compared to custom code
- Need for governance: security, performance, scalability
- Training internal team to author/maintain apps
